Cherry shrimp make a great option for beginning … Web24 apr. 2024 · Fairy shrimp typically have translucent bodies, but may exhibit a variety of faint colors depending on the food they eat. A typical fairy shrimp diet consists of algae, bacteria, protozoa, and dead organic matter. Predators include birds, amphibians, and large insects. Adults of most species measure 0.25 to 1 inches long (6 to 25 mm).

WebVertebrates have a backbone, while invertebrates do not. This is the most obvious difference between the two kinds of animals, but several other differences exist. Vertebrates have an internal skeleton composed of bone or cartilage. Additionally, they have muscles that attach to their bones and give them mobility.
